I did a dive trip to Cozumel and Tulum last July. We spent 1 of the days making a day trip up to Cancun for a snorkeling trip. If you are in a family of non-divers, it's kind of a cool trip -- includes lunch, hanging out on a beach for awhile, snorkeling on a reef for awhile. But if you're divers looking for an excursion, I'd skip it, because the whale shark part of it was kind of lame.

The whale sharks are something like 45-60 minutes by boat from Cancun. That day, there were 2 whale sharks spotted, with about 50 snorkel boats, each with 10+ customers apiece. The dive boats circle around the sharks in a queue. Each boat has a DM, when it is your boat's turn, ONE customer jumps off the boat with the DM, and the two of them swim over to the sharks, hang out for 1 or 2 minutes, and then swim back to the boat. The customer and the DM climb back onto the boat, and then the boat gets back in the queue. A few minutes later, the DM repeats this process with the next customer on your boat. Hopefully, each customer gets 1-2min snorkeling near a whale shark. If you have never done any diving or snorkeling before, it might be a neat experience. For our group of divers, it seemed like a very high cost for very skippable snorkeling.
